"The paper deals with the measurement of polarization preserving fiber response upon the ambient thermal field with different initial temperatures. The principle of fiber sensor of thermal field disturbance detecting measure of fiber response is described theoretically by means of coherency, Jones and Mueller matrices. Measured results in the experiment are processed in graphical form presenting measure of response for given set of sensor. The partial result is depiction of polarization development on the surface of observable Poincar\u00E9 sphere. Results of fiber response for \u03BB = 1550 nm are compared with the results of measurements for \u03BB = 633 nm obtained in previous works." .
